NORTH CAROLINA (WNCT) The pandemic isn’t stopping people here in the east from observing Dr. Martin Luther King Jr Day. Most events are adjusting this year to reduce COVID risks while keeping Dr. Kings’ dream alive.
Dr. Martin Luther King Jr day is a federal holiday marking the late civil rights leader’s birthday. It is observed on the third Monday of January each year. This year from social distancing measures to a swipe on your smartphone you’ll still be able to remember the dream.
